The Federal High Court, Abuja, will on June 25, 2025, commence hearing on the suit filed by the Department of State Services (DSS) against Pat Utomi.
Utomi is the Convener of the Big Tent, a conglomeration of integrated platforms currently supervising the recently launched “shadow government,” to serve as alternative to the government of President Bola Tinubu.
The presiding judge, Justice James Omotoso, took the decision after Akinlolu Kehinde, lawyer to the DSS, moved a motion ex parte seeking to serve court documents on Utomi at his Lagos address through courier service.
Kehinde had claimed that DSS had been unable to serve the court documents on Utomi, political economist and politician, currently in the United States, and asked for the extension of time to enable the Service to effect the service, a plea which the court granted.
The secret police had declared the move launched by the Professor of Political Economy, and teacher at the Lagos Business School (LBS) on May 5, 2025 as illegal and capable of causing chaos in the country, urging the court to stop it.
